IZCARA PALACIOS, Simón Pedro. Theoretical approach to the study of permanent migration. Estud. soc [online]. 2013, vol.21, n.42, pp.27-54. ISSN 0188-4557.
Economics, Sociology and Geography have provided theoretical schemes explaining permanent migration. Neo-classical economics, the new economics of labor migration, social capital theory, transnational theory and dual labor market theory offer partial and contradictory explanations of permanent migration. Therefore, an understanding of why labor migrants who arrived to work temporally are staying permanently in the receiving societies must be relied on interdisciplinary approaches. This paper explores the reach of main theoretical schemes of permanent migration in order to understand why some farm workers who came to Tamaulipas to work in orange picking during the season stayed permanently.
Keywords : migration theory; permanent migration; labor migration; farm workers; Tamaulipas.
